Traveller from Abergavenny stayed in September,2010
Comment
Staff were excellent very helpful but the hotel is very shabby. In dire need of a refurb. Uncomfortable beds. Uncomfortable chairs. Faded soft furnishings. The worst thing of all is the breakfast! Disgustingly inedible. Swimming in fat. Left out on the burners too long. Makes me feel sick to just to think about it. WOuld NEVER recommend eating there on the basis of the breakfast - although they had offers on for evening meals, I was not tempted. Breakfast put me off eating anything cooked in this hotels kitchen. Handy for the West End and a quick get away to Loch Lomond / The Highlands
